Criando aplicativos robustos com Ionic 3 e C#

  • Overview
  • Curriculum
  • Instructor
  • Review

About This Course

Aprenda criar aplicativos com Ionic 3 e Apis em AspNet Core usando DDD

Neste curso você irá aprender de forma prática, como utilizar cada componente visual do ionic, também irá aprender utilizar recursos nativos do dispositivo, como tirar fotos, ler código de barras, pegar localização do usuário e etc.

Você também irá aprender estilizar seu aplicativo de 3 formas diferentes.

Aprenderá realizar requisições http e irá consumir uma api dos correios.

Aprenderá também armazenar dados dentro do seu aplicativo.

A ideia é que este curso seja incremental, podendo surgir novos tópicos ao decorrer do tempo.

Além disso irei ensinar a criar um site ou aplicativo para (android e ios) onde as pessoas possam consultar cursos onlines de forma gratuita.

Para isso iremos utilizar no front end o Framework do Ionic e no back end iremos criar uma api robusta em Asp.Net Core usando os princípios do DDD e utilizaremos o Entity Framework Core para persistência de dados.

Neste curso você irá aprender:

- Criará um site ou aplicativo utilizando framework ionic
- Criar uma aplicação focada no domínio
- Criar entidades
- Criar diagrama de classes
- Criar Value Object
- Blindar suas classes
- Aplicar NotificationPattern e trabalhar com mensageiria ao invés de Exceptions
- Desenvolver utilizando interfaces
- Criará serviços de domínio
- Aprenderá Partner Repositories
- Aprenderá Entity Framework Core (Code First)
- Aprenderá trabalhar com Migrations do Entity Framework Core
- Criará Apis - Aplicar segurança em uma API
- Criar documentação e teste da Api de forma automática com Swagger
- Aprenderá realizar conversões explicitas
- Aprenderá utilizar resources para mensagens
- Aprenderá várias dicas importantes para escrever um código de qualidade em C#
- Aprenderá atalhos uteis para aumentar a produtividade no Visual Studio

                     

  • Terá uma boa introdução da diferença de soluções nativas e híbridas

  • Aprenderá criar páginas usando o ionic cli

  • Aprenderá criar páginas através de plugins do Visual Studio Code

Course Curriculum

1 Lectures

1 Lectures

2 Lectures

Instructor

Profile photo of Paulo Rogério Martins Marques
Paulo Rogério Martins Marques

Paulo Rogério é formado em Análise de Sistemas e trabalha com diversas tecnologias como Javascript, jQuery, Angular JS, Angular 2, TypeScript, Ionic, Xamarin, C#, ASP, ASP.Net, WebApi, WCF, CSS, HTML5, MySQL, Oracle, Sql Server, Firebird, Mongo DB, Design Pattner, entre outras. Apaixonado por desenvolvimento web, mobile e desktop e está sempre antenado as novidades e tecnologias emergentes da área. Ama...

Review
4.9 course rating
4K ratings
ui-avatar of Antonio Santana
Antonio S.
3.0
5 years ago

A introdução é algo que impacta, é o arriar das malas. Mas ta valendo, gostei das explicações.

  • Helpful
  • Not helpful
ui-avatar of Erick Edilberto Magalhaes
Erick E. M.
5.0
5 years ago

tem me ajudado muito

  • Helpful
  • Not helpful
ui-avatar of Yuri Ramos
Yuri R.
3.0
5 years ago

Professor experiente, mas falta didática, principalmente nas partes iniciais.

  • Helpful
  • Not helpful
ui-avatar of Giovani Guaranha
Giovani G.
2.5
5 years ago

Na aula 4 levei uma semana para conseguir criar o ambiente de trabalho depois de muita pesquisa na internet.
Na aula 5, muita informação técnica desnecessária (pelo menos no momento). O próprio instrutor já fala que sem conhecimento de Angular será difícil.
Vou ver mais algumas aulas para ver se entra no assunto, caso contrário vou trocar de curso.

  • Helpful
  • Not helpful
ui-avatar of Luiz Carlos Azevedo
Luiz C. A.
5.0
6 years ago

Por enquanto estou gostando

  • Helpful
  • Not helpful
ui-avatar of Marcio Goncalves
Marcio G.
1.0
6 years ago

O curso não foi finalizado

  • Helpful
  • Not helpful
ui-avatar of Yukihiro Yamashita
Yukihiro Y.
2.0
6 years ago

Alguns conteudos desatualizados, explicação muito boa, porém pra quem é iniciante seja no Ionic ou AspNet deixa a desejar por ser bem raso.

  • Helpful
  • Not helpful
ui-avatar of Eglison Henrique da Silva de Souza
Eglison H. D. S. D. S.
4.5
6 years ago

Ótimo o instrutor atualizou o curso, colocando mais conteúdos e conteúdos importantes.

  • Helpful
  • Not helpful
ui-avatar of Arisson Lima Freire
Arisson L. F.
5.0
6 years ago

O curso é bem prático, ao fazer este curso fui do nível zero ao nível de fazer um aplicativo para um cliente, aplicativo esse já publicado na Play Store.

  • Helpful
  • Not helpful
ui-avatar of Anderson de Araujo Rocha
Anderson D. A. R.
3.0
6 years ago

Muito básico, para componentes não nativos até que é bom mas quando chega nos nativos falta muita coisa.

  • Helpful
  • Not helpful
Leave A Reply

Your email address will not be published. Required fields are marked *

Ratings

Courses You May Like

Lorem ipsum dolor sit amet elit
Show More Courses